Jettime is a privately owned Danish airline operating from bases in CPH, BLL, ARN and HEL and working exclusively as a Business-to-Business provider, delivering flight transportation solutions to airlines, tour operators, private companies, and public institutions. From our HEL base, pilots can expect mainly an ACMI operation with destinations across Europe and the opportunity to operate flights on behalf of Finland’s largest airline, Finnair.
